Buffalo Bills. (Getty imagery via AFP) Jaxson Dart came into the spotlight on Saturday (August 9, August 9) in the pre -season of New York Giants. The rookie -quarterback threw its first NFL -Touchdown Pass into the game. The first round showed its potential with a strike of 29 meters on the left to broad recipient Lil’jordan Humphrey, who struggled through a close cover to secure the score. What happened during the game? Dart faced an intense pressure from defender TJ Sanders in the Bills and stood in the bag and recorded a hit just as he released the ball. His resilience was clear when he jumped on his feet and excitedly clapped his offensive Linemen to kick off the celebration.
